Overview
Ozone Tester LMOZT-A100 employs an electrochemical sensor that can measure ozone concentration at a range of 0 ppm to 5 ppm. It incorporates a 2.6-inch IPS color screen to digitally display the detected ozone concentration. Our tester offers user-friendly controls and a temperature and humidity detection function. Equipped with a built-in suction pump for micro-negative-pressure operation.

Specifications :
| Measurement range | 0 ppm to 5 ppm |
| Temperature range | ˗ 40 °C to 120 °C |
| Operating temperature | ˗ 30 °C to 60 °C |
| Memory storage | 16000 Samples |
| Detection accuracy | ≤ ± 3 % |
| Working pressure | ˗ 30 kPa to 200 kPa |
| Humidity range | 0 % to 100 % RH |
| Operating humidity | ≤ 95 %, non-condensing |
| Resolution | 0.001 ppm (0 ppm to 5 ppm) |
| Response time | ≤ 60 s (T80) |
| Release time | ≤ 60 s |
| Linearity error | ≤ ± 1 % |
| Zero drift | ≤ ± 1 % (F.S/Year) |
| Display resolution | 320 × 240 |
| Power supply | 4000 mA Lithium-ion battery |
| Dimensions | 165 × 80 × 30 mm |
| Net weight | 0.5 kgs |

Applications :
Designed to measure and monitor the concentration of ozone in the air or a specific environment. Serve various critical purposes, including health and safety monitoring, personal exposure monitoring, leak detection, Ozone generator calibration.
